SBW is the IATA airport code for Sibu Airport, located in Sibu, Malaysia. Its ICAO code is WBGS. The airport is classified as a Regional Airport with scheduled commercial passenger service. It operates in the Asia/Kuching timezone at an elevation of 122 ft (37 m) above sea level. It has 2 runways.

Wikipedia ↗Sibu Airport is an airport located 23 km (14 mi) east south east of Sibu, a town in the state of Sarawak in Malaysia. In 2018, the airport handled 1,579,528 passengers on 20,869 flights and also handled 1,443 metric tonnes of cargo. The airport is the 11th busiest airport in Malaysia, and the 3rd busiest in Sarawak in terms of passengers handled.
